CQ University Rockhampton Cyclones are excited to re-sign Akaysha Muggeridge for the 2026 season. A proud Rockhampton product, Akaysha brings energy, skill and experience to the squad, and we’re looking forward to seeing her back in Cyclones colours this season.
Akaysha states "I’m really excited for the season ahead and proud to represent my hometown of Rockhampton in the Cyclones uniform. Growing up here, it was always a dream of mine to play college basketball and one day play for the Cyclones. After having the opportunity to play college ball, being able to come home and represent the Cyclones means so much to me, and I feel very blessed to be living that dream. It’s been great being around the girls during preseason and I’m really looking forward to the season ahead"
Cylcones Coach Drew Fenton "Looking forward to working with Akaysha this year, she brings that scoring punch and defensive intensity that the group will need in 2026. A local product who will get her chance to play a major role this season, exciting times for Akaysha and the Rocky fan base."
